nvidia 관련 작업을 할때, 예를 들어, nvidia-smi와 같은..
VNML: Driver/library version mismatch라는 에러를 볼 수 있다.
이를 해결하는 방법은 다음과 같다.
1. lsmod | grep nvidia
2. nvidia kernel을 언로딩 해주면 된다
- sudo rmmod nvidia_drm, nvidia_modeset, nvidia_uvm, nvidia ( 각 개인 상황에 따라 로딩되어있는게 다를 수 있음.)
3. 위와 같은 작업을 할 시 다음과 같은 에러도 많이 만날 수 있다.
- rmmod:ERROR: Module nvidia is in use
4. (3)번의 에러가 뜬다면 sudo lsof /dev/nvidia* 를 사용하여 현재 nvidia관련 프로세스를 확인한뒤에
sudo kill -9 process_id 를 사용하여 프로세스를 강제 종료시켜주면 된다.
5. 마지막으로 nvidia-smi를 사용하면 정상적인 결과를 볼 수 있다!
'# Machine Learning > @ error 해결' 카테고리의 다른 글
Loaded runtime CuDNN library에러 해결 방법 (2) | 2019.03.07 |
---|---|
(pycharm-tensorflow) libcublas.9.0 cannot open~ 에러 (0) | 2019.03.04 |
시리즈간 혹은 데이터프레임간 ambiguous 에러(ValueError)가 뜰 경우 (1) | 2019.02.22 |
(python)XLRDError에 대해서 (0) | 2019.02.20 |
Window에서 dlib 에러 해결 (4) | 2018.09.03 |